Sidford Tennis Club is gearing up for another summer of tennis and looking to welcome new members, young and old and of any standard, to join them at the club’s home near the Byes, Sidbury.

This year will see a continuation of the very popular Friday morning Cardio and Coffee sessions and the junior programme and new ideas see the club offer even more sessions for adult beginners and improvers.

The first thing that is almost upon us is the 2017 annual general meeting which takes place on March 23 with a 7pm start.

The meeting will discuss, amongst other things, the ongoing clubhouse improvements.

There is an Open Day planned for Sunday, April 9 when it is hoped lots of folk will get along to see what the club has to offer.

In terms of the junior coaching; Friday April 14 sees a series of Good Friday Easter team challenges for boys and girls, including tennis, table tennis, quiz, swedish handball/netball/football.

The following Friday (April 21) there’s the Lawn Tennis Association (LTA) Tennis for Kids being launched. This is free coaching at Sidford for the five years to eight years age group who have never played tennis before.

Also on April 21, there’ll be TOTS tennis which is specifically geared to the three years old to five years old age group.

The popular junior coaching sessions also kick back in on April 21 with various age groups from five to 18 years being coaches at varying times from 4.15pm to 8pm.

Adult coaching can also be accommodated and the club are keen to hear from interested people. It is hoped that session could be run, in the main, on summer evenings, probably a Friday from 7pm to 8pm.

The club will again be offering league tennis for those who like that sort of things. There’s set to be ladies, men’s and mixed teams.

Future events for tennis folk to put into their 2017 diaries are; Monday, June 19, the start of Queens Club, Monday, July 3, the start of Wimbledon on Sunday, July 23, Sidford’s Great British Tennis Weekend.
